History[edit]

Clan Hell's Horses[edit]

The unit was originally the 27th BattleMech Cluster of Clan Hell's Horses known as the Hades Cluster. It was stationed on Tiber in 3059[1] and by 3067 it had moved to Strato Domingo.[2]

Clan Stone Lion[edit]

After the creation of Clan Stone Lion in 3075 during the Wars of Reaving, the Cluster was renamed the 27th Iron Guards and became part of that Clan's Zeta Galaxy,[3] however by 3085 Psi Galaxy had been created and the Cluster was transferred to it.[4]
